The Arduino Leonardo is a microcontroller board based on the ATmega32u4(datasheet). It has 20 digital input/output pins (of which 7 can be used as PWMoutputs and 12 as analog inputs), a 16 MHz crystal oscillator, a micro USBconnection, a power jack, an ICSP header, and a reset button. It containseverything needed to support the microcontroller; simply connect it to acomputer with a USB cable or power it with a AC-to-DC adapter or battery to getstarted.The Leonardo differs from all preceding boards in that the ATmega32u4 hasbuilt-in USB communication, eliminating the need for a secondary processor. Thisallows the Leonardo to appear to a connected computer as a mouse and keyboard,in addition to a virtual (CDC) serial / COM port.Technical specifications :Microcontroller : ATmega32u4Operating Voltage : 5VInput Voltage (Recommended) : 7-12VInput Voltage (limits) : 6-20VDigital I/O Pins : 20PWM Channels : 7Analog Input Channels : 12DC Current per I/O Pin : 40 mADC Current for 3.3V Pin : 50 mAFlash Memory : 32 KB (ATmega32u4) of which 4 KB used by bootloaderSRAM : 2.5 KB (ATmega32u4)EEPROM : 1 KB (ATmega32u4)Clock Speed : 16 MHzLengh : 68.6 mmWidth : 53.3 mmWeight : 20 g
